Durham, NC
A 12,000 SF tenant improvement for a fast-growing professional services firm relocating to a Class-A building in downtown Durham. Open-plan workstations, twelve private offices, two large conference rooms with AV, and a full break area with built-in coffee bar.
Pre-construction kicked off the same week the lease was signed. We worked in parallel with the architect to align permit submittal with the landlord work-letter, compressing the typical 8-week design+permit cycle to 5.
Build was on a hard 5-month schedule tied to the firm's lease commencement. Delivered on time. Punch list closed in 9 days.
Existing space had no demising wall, undersized HVAC for the new occupancy load, and an inherited electrical configuration that did not meet code.
Brought a mechanical engineer in week one to right-size the HVAC. Negotiated a TI allowance increase from the landlord to cover code-related upgrades. Sequenced demo, MEP rough, and inspections to stay on the master schedule.
